Why this rating

This daycare earned 4 out of 5 stars overall. Process quality reflects a Colorado Shines rating of Level 4. Structural quality reflects Colorado's licensing baseline. Colorado caps infant ratios at 1:5, toddler ratios at 1:5, and preschool ratios at 1:12. Lead teachers must hold a High School Diploma. Teachers must complete 15 hours of annual training.

Inspection History

4 Inspection Visits Since 2023 · 6 Findings · 0% Corrected at Visit
6 Important

Across 4 inspections since 2023, the issues cited most often were Staff Qualifications & Background Checks (2), Hazardous Materials Handling (1), and Children's Records & Files (1). None of the 6 findings were critical.

See All 4 Inspection Visits
  1. Apr 2, 20252 Findings2 Important
    • Statements of Health Status of Children Less Than Two (2) Years of Age Must Be Updated as Required in Writing by the Health Care Provider, or in Accordance with the American…2.219.B.3

      Reviewed CH1's file and observed it to be missing documentation of a current health status statement (9 month).

    • Items Labeled “Keep Out of Reach of Children” Must Be Inaccessible to Children.2.229.C

      A bottle of Barbasol shaving cream labeled "keep out of reach of children" on the counter in the Bunnies room, accessible to children. Observed a package of Parent's Choice baby wipes labeled "keep out of reach of children" in the hand washing sink in the Bunnies room, accessible to children. Observed a bottle of Soft Soap hand soap labeled "keep out of reach of children" at the hand washing sink in the Bluebirds room, accessible to children. Observed a package of Kirkland's baby wipes Labeled "keep out of reach of children" in an unlocked drawer in the bathroom in the Bluebirds room, accessible to children.

  2. Nov 7, 20241 Finding1 Important
    • Indoor and Outdoor Equipment, Materials, and Furnishings Must Be Sturdy, Safe, and Free of Hazards.2.230.B

      Identified through DIrector's statement that at the time of the injury, there was a piece of the irrigation hose exposed and causing a tripping hazard.

  3. Feb 22, 20242 Findings2 Important
    • All Staff Must Complete a Department-approved Standard Precautions Training Prior to Working with Children. This Training Must Be Renewed Annually and Will Be Counted Towards…2.213.B

      Reviewed D.R.V.'s staff file. Observed D.R.V. completed Standard Precautions training on 2/20/24. Identified at the time of the injury (2/16/24), D.R.V. did not have current Standard Precautions training as the training expired on 10/20/23.

    • Each Infant Up to Eighteen (18) Months of Age and Enrolled in the Infant Program Must Be Provided with an Individual Crib, Futon Approved for Infants, or Other Approved Sleep/rest…2.223.C.1

      A 15 month old infant sleeping in the Infant "Lion Cubs" classroom, Room B119, in an unsafe sleep environment. Observed the infant sleeping on a crib mattress on the floor in the classroom.

  4. Dec 22, 20231 Finding1 Important
    • Prior to Being Assigned a Group of Children, the Infant Program Early Childhood Teacher Must Complete Eight (8) Hours of Orientation in the Infant Program Under the Supervision Of…2.216.B.1.c

      Identified L.D. and E.S. meet Early Childhood Teacher qualifications. Identified L.D. and E.S. were working in the Infant "Lambs" classroom at the time of the incident. Observed no evidence of L.D. completing 8 hours of orientation in the infant program.
